news 2026/4/23 15:02:19

Mermaid Live Editor 完整使用指南:5分钟掌握专业图表制作

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Mermaid Live Editor 完整使用指南:5分钟掌握专业图表制作

Mermaid Live Editor 完整使用指南:5分钟掌握专业图表制作

【免费下载链接】mermaid-live-editorEdit, preview and share mermaid charts/diagrams. New implementation of the live editor.项目地址: https://gitcode.com/GitHub_Trending/me/mermaid-live-editor

Mermaid Live Editor 是一款革命性的在线图表制作工具,通过简洁的 Markdown 语法让技术文档编写变得前所未有的简单。无论你是技术新手还是资深开发者,都能在5分钟内创建出专业的流程图、时序图和类图。这款免费工具彻底改变了传统图表制作的复杂流程,让可视化表达变得触手可及。

🎯 编辑器界面快速上手

Mermaid Live Editor 采用智能双栏布局设计,左侧为代码编辑区域,右侧为实时预览窗口。这种直观的设计理念让用户能够立即看到代码修改后的图表效果,大大缩短了学习曲线。

Mermaid Live Editor 的核心界面设计,展现其现代化的视觉风格和用户友好的布局

核心功能区详解

编辑器的核心功能通过src/lib/components/目录下的多个组件协同实现。其中Editor.svelte组件负责代码编辑功能,提供语法高亮和智能缩进,确保代码编写的准确性。View.svelte组件则负责图表的实时渲染和显示。

📝 从零开始创建第一个图表

选择预设模板快速入门

编辑器内置了丰富的示例模板库,涵盖了常见的图表类型和应用场景。新手用户可以直接选择对应的模板,在编辑区看到相应的 Mermaid 代码,通过简单的参数修改就能快速创建个性化图表。

实时预览功能使用技巧

当你在左侧编辑区输入或修改代码时,右侧预览区会立即更新显示最新的图表效果。这个强大的功能由src/lib/util/mermaid.ts渲染引擎驱动,确保图表渲染的及时性和准确性。

🔧 高级功能深度探索

交互式图表操作指南

预览区域支持完整的交互操作功能,用户可以通过鼠标滚轮进行图表缩放,通过拖拽移动视图位置。这些交互功能让大型图表的细节探索变得轻松自如,大大提升了用户体验。

错误诊断与快速修复

编辑器内置了智能错误检测系统,当遇到语法问题时,系统会通过醒目的红色图标进行提示,并在底部显示详细的错误信息。常见的语法问题包括标签不匹配、缩进格式错误等,系统能够精确定位问题所在。

💡 效率提升实用技巧

个性化样式定制方法

通过修改配置参数,用户可以轻松定制图表的显示效果。例如,启用"手绘风格"选项可以让图表呈现出独特的艺术效果,为技术文档增添个性化的视觉元素。

团队协作最佳实践

许多开发团队使用 Mermaid Live Editor 来创建项目文档,通过分享图表链接的方式实现无缝团队协作。这种方式确保所有团队成员都能实时看到最新的图表版本,大大提升了工作效率。

🚀 技术架构与性能优化

模块化设计优势

项目采用高度模块化的架构设计,核心功能组件分布在src/lib/components目录下,工具函数和业务逻辑位于src/lib/util目录。这种设计模式确保了代码的可维护性和系统的扩展性。

渲染引擎核心技术

位于src/lib/util/mermaid.ts的渲染引擎负责将 Mermaid 代码转换为可视化图表。该模块支持多种布局算法,能够满足不同复杂度的图表需求,确保渲染性能的稳定性。

通过掌握以上内容,你将能够充分发挥 Mermaid Live Editor 的全部潜力,轻松创建出专业级的技术图表。无论是个人学习、技术文档制作还是团队项目协作,这款强大的在线工具都将成为你不可或缺的得力助手。

【免费下载链接】mermaid-live-editorEdit, preview and share mermaid charts/diagrams. New implementation of the live editor.项目地址: https://gitcode.com/GitHub_Trending/me/mermaid-live-editor

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 11:13:34

163MusicLyrics:如何用5分钟搞定全网歌词下载难题?

163MusicLyrics:如何用5分钟搞定全网歌词下载难题? 【免费下载链接】163MusicLyrics Windows 云音乐歌词获取【网易云、QQ音乐】 项目地址: https://gitcode.com/GitHub_Trending/16/163MusicLyrics 还在为听歌时找不到歌词而烦恼?163…

作者头像 李华
网站建设 2026/4/23 12:36:20

AnimeGANv2生成结果不满意?后处理滤镜叠加技巧详解

AnimeGANv2生成结果不满意?后处理滤镜叠加技巧详解 1. 背景与问题引入 在使用 AnimeGANv2 进行照片转二次元风格时,尽管模型本身具备出色的风格迁移能力,尤其在人脸保留和色彩表现上优于传统GAN模型,但实际输出结果仍可能面临以…

作者头像 李华
网站建设 2026/4/23 12:55:14

Linux桌面一键启动Umi-OCR:告别终端命令的完整指南

Linux桌面一键启动Umi-OCR:告别终端命令的完整指南 【免费下载链接】Umi-OCR Umi-OCR: 这是一个免费、开源、可批量处理的离线OCR软件,适用于Windows系统,支持截图OCR、批量OCR、二维码识别等功能。 项目地址: https://gitcode.com/GitHub_…

作者头像 李华
网站建设 2026/4/16 21:32:16

Whisper多语言识别实战:长音频分段处理技巧

Whisper多语言识别实战:长音频分段处理技巧 1. 引言 1.1 业务场景描述 在构建基于Whisper Large v3的多语言语音识别Web服务过程中,一个常见的工程挑战是如何高效、准确地处理超过30秒的长音频文件。原始Whisper模型虽然支持任意长度输入,…

作者头像 李华
网站建设 2026/4/17 19:13:57

DeepSeek-Coder-V2终极部署指南:从零到精通全流程

DeepSeek-Coder-V2终极部署指南:从零到精通全流程 【免费下载链接】DeepSeek-Coder-V2 项目地址: https://gitcode.com/GitHub_Trending/de/DeepSeek-Coder-V2 还在为寻找媲美GPT-4 Turbo的开源代码模型而烦恼?DeepSeek-Coder-V2本地部署其实比你…

作者头像 李华
网站建设 2026/4/23 13:15:40

7B模型对比评测:云端GPU快速上手,成本仅需几十元

7B模型对比评测:云端GPU快速上手,成本仅需几十元 你是不是也遇到过这样的难题?作为一家AI教育机构的技术负责人,想为学员挑选最适合教学的7B级别大语言模型。市面上有Qwen、Llama、DeepSeek、ChatGLM等多个热门选项,每…

作者头像 李华